How they compare
San Marino currently reports 115,815 BoP, current US$ per person against 16,094 BoP, current US$ per person in Small states, a difference of 99,721 BoP, current US$ per person.
That makes San Marino's figure about 7.2 times Small states's.
Across all 7 years both countries report, San Marino has been ahead every year.
San Marino ranks 8th and Small states ranks 9th of 199 countries.
San Marino has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.
